Subject: [PATCH 1/3] s390/cpumf: disable preemption when accessing per-cpu
 variable

The following BUG message was triggered repeatedly when complete counter
sets are extracted from the CPUMF:

BUG: using smp_processor_id() in preemptible [00000000]
     code: psvc-readsets/7759
 caller is cf_diag_needspace+0x2c/0x100
 CPU: 7 PID: 7759 Comm: psvc-readsets Not tainted 5.12.0
 Hardware name: IBM 3906 M03 703 (LPAR)
 Call Trace:
  [<00000000c7043f78>] show_stack+0x90/0xf8
  [<00000000c705776a>] dump_stack+0xba/0x108
  [<00000000c705d91c>] check_preemption_disabled+0xec/0xf0
  [<00000000c63eb1c4>] cf_diag_needspace+0x2c/0x100
  [<00000000c63ecbcc>] cf_diag_ioctl_start+0x10c/0x240
  [<00000000c63ece9a>] cf_diag_ioctl+0x19a/0x238
  [<00000000c675f3f4>] __s390x_sys_ioctl+0xc4/0x100
  [<00000000c63ca762>] do_syscall+0x82/0xd0
  [<00000000c705bdd8>] __do_syscall+0xc0/0xd8
  [<00000000c706d532>] system_call+0x72/0x98
 2 locks held by psvc-readsets/7759:
  #0: 00000000c75a57c0 (cpu_hotplug_lock){++++}-{0:0},
      at: cf_diag_ioctl+0x44/0x238
  #1: 00000000c75a3078 (cf_diag_ctrset_mutex){+.+.}-{3:3},
	            at: cf_diag_ioctl+0x54/0x238

This issue is a missing get_cpu_ptr/put_cpu_ptr pair in function
cf_diag_needspace. Add it.

Subject: [PATCH 2/3] s390/vtime: fix increased steal time accounting

Commit 152e9b8676c6e ("s390/vtime: steal time exponential moving average")
inadvertently changed the input value for account_steal_time() from
"cputime_to_nsecs(steal)" to just "steal", resulting in broken increased
steal time accounting.

Fix this by changing it back to "cputime_to_nsecs(steal)".

Subject: [PATCH 3/3] s390/pci: fix leak of PCI device structure

In commit 05bc1be6db4b2 ("s390/pci: create zPCI bus") we removed the
pci_dev_put() call matching the earlier pci_get_slot() done as part of
__zpci_event_availability(). This was based on the wrong understanding
that the device_put() done as part of pci_destroy_device() would counter
the pci_get_slot() when it only counters the initial reference. This
same understanding and existing bad example also lead to not doing
a pci_dev_put() in zpci_remove_device().

Since releasing the PCI devices, unlike releasing the PCI slot, does not
print any debug message for testing I added one in pci_release_dev().
This revealed that we are indeed leaking the PCI device on PCI
hotunplug. Further testing also revealed another missing pci_dev_put() in
disable_slot().

Fix this by adding the missing pci_dev_put() in disable_slot() and fix
zpci_remove_device() with the correct pci_dev_put() calls. Also instead
of calling pci_get_slot() in __zpci_event_availability() to determine if
a PCI device is registered and then doing the same again in
zpci_remove_device() do this once in zpci_remove_device() which makes
sure that the pdev in __zpci_event_availability() is only used for the
result of pci_scan_single_device() which does not need a reference count
decremnt as its ownership goes to the PCI bus.

Also move the check if zdev->zbus->bus is set into zpci_remove_device()
since it may be that we're removing a device with devfn != 0 which never
had a PCI bus. So we can still set the pdev->error_state to indicate
that the device is not usable anymore, add a flag to set the error state.

+/* zpci_remove_device - Removes the given zdev from the PCI core
+ * @zdev: the zdev to be removed from the PCI core
+ * @set_error: if true the device's error state is set to permanent failure
+ *
+ * Sets a zPCI device to a configured but offline state; the zPCI
+ * device is still accessible through its hotplug slot and the zPCI
+ * API but is removed from the common code PCI bus, making it
+ * no longer available to drivers.
+ */
